Directions

From Tegel airport

Take Bus 128 (direction "U Osloer Str.") to underground station "U Kurt-Schumacher-Platz". Continue with underground U6 (direction "Alt-Mariendorf") to the main station "Friedrichstrasse". Leave the station direction Dorotheenstrasse / Unter den Linden and you will find the Maritim pro Arte close to the station. You'll need about 40 minutes to get to the Maritim.

From Schönefeld airport
From S-Bahn station "S Flughafen Berlin-Schönefeld" the Airport Express train RE4 (direction Rathenow) goes directly to the station "S+U Friedrichstrasse". Exit the station and follow signs to Dorotheenstrasse / Unter den Linden and you will find the Maritim pro Arte close to the station. You'll need about 25 minutes.
Or
Take the S9 (direction Grunewald) to "Friedrichstrasse". You'll reach the conference location within 40 minutes.

From main train station Zoologischer Garten
From main train station Zoologischer Garten many trains and the S-Bahn go directly to the station "S+U Friedrichstrasse".
